Scaddabush Italian Kitchen & Bar Richmond Hill, Italian restaurant in Richmond Hill, Canada
Scaddabush Italian Kitchen & Bar is an Italian restaurant on York Boulevard in Richmond Hill, Ontario, serving handmade pasta, wood-fired pizza, and mozzarella made fresh on site every day. The space is modern and open, with a full bar area and a dining room that accommodates both small groups and larger gatherings.
The restaurant is part of the Sir Corp group, a company that operates several dining brands across Ontario. The Richmond Hill location opened as part of a gradual expansion of the Scaddabush concept outside of Toronto.
The restaurant sits in Richmond Hill, a city known for its mix of communities, and the menu reflects a style of Italian cooking that feels accessible to a wide range of guests. The food is served in a setting that feels more like a shared table than a formal dining room.
The restaurant is open every day and offers free parking as well as step-free access for visitors with mobility needs. Reservations are a good idea for evenings and weekends, when the dining room tends to fill up.
Most restaurants use mozzarella bought from a supplier, but this kitchen makes it from scratch every day, which is a relatively rare practice in the industry. The process requires skill and adds extra time to the kitchen's daily routine.
